The "Intro Rate Rent Spike" Strategy Explained 1. Hook: Very low move-in price They advertise a cheap monthly rate (sometimes with promos like first month free or discounted units). * Goal: Get you to commit quickly * Psychology: "This is a great deal, I'll lock it in" Multiple reviewers say the price initially feels like a "bang for your buck." 2. Lock-in: Make moving costly (not financially--physically) Once your stuff is inside: * You've rented a truck * You've spent hours moving * You're settled Now leaving is a huge hassle, not just a decision. "They constantly raise the rent... knowing it's difficult to move once you're settled in." That's the key leverage. 3. First increase: usually within months Many complaints say increases happen: * Around 4-6 months * Sometimes as early as 3-6 months One customer said rates increased again just 4 months after the last increase. 4. Escalation: repeated increases every 6-9 months This is where it turns into a pattern: * $101 $118 $133 (example from complaint) * $190 $325 over time Some customers are even told to expect increases every 6-9 months. 5. Price discrimination (this part surprises people) You might end up paying more than new customers for the same unit. One complaint: a new customer quote was $40 cheaper than their increased rate. That's intentional: * New customers = low price to attract * Existing customers = higher price because they're "stuck" 6. Endgame: maximize revenue until you leave The system keeps pushing rent up until one of two things happens: * You accept the increases * You move out (and they refill the unit with another low-rate customer) Why this model works (industry-wide, not just SpareBox) From broader storage industry discussions: "Advertise really low move-in specials... then start increasing the rental rate a few months later." And the core idea: * Storage is month-to-month * No long-term price lock * Companies can raise rates with notice * Customers are inconvenience-locked, not contract-locked Bottom line (plain English) It's basically this: Get you in cheap wait until moving is a pain raise your rent repeatedly Not illegal.
